Job Duties

  • Execute impactful promotions for accounts in bars and restaurants and grocery and liquor stores
  • sample products at events and festivals
  • table at major campus events such as sporting events
  • improve conditions and merchandise accounts by building displays resetting coolers and displaying point of sale items
  • conduct waitstaff and bartender education sessions to drive brand awareness and volume in accounts
